固态硬盘怎么设置uefi启动不了系统安装
硬盘设置UEFI启动却无法安装系统,可能涉及多方面的原因,以下是对这一问题的详细分析及解决方案:
常见问题及原因分析
问题类型 | 具体原因 | 解决方案 |
---|---|---|
引导模式不匹配 | BIOS设置为UEFI模式,但硬盘使用MBR分区表(需GPT分区)。 | 将硬盘分区表转换为GPT格式,或在BIOS中切换为Legacy模式(不推荐,可能影响安全性)。 |
分区类型错误 | UEFI模式下需使用GPT分区,若误用MBR分区会导致引导失败。 | 使用工具(如DiskGenius、Windows安装介质)将分区表转换为GPT。 |
启动项优先级错误 | 双硬盘环境下,第一启动项为MBR分区硬盘,导致UEFI引导冲突。 | 进入BIOS调整启动顺序,确保UEFI兼容的固态硬盘(如NVMe SSD)为第一启动项。 |
系统版本不兼容 | UEFI模式下部分旧版Windows(如Win7)可能无法直接启动。 | 升级系统至Win10/Win11,或启用“CSM(兼容支持模块)”以支持Legacy+UEFI混合模式(需谨慎操作)。 |
硬盘接口或驱动问题 | NVMe硬盘在Legacy模式下无法识别,或缺少UEFI驱动。 | 检查硬盘接口(如M.2插槽),确保BIOS中启用UEFI,并加载对应驱动。 |
Secure Boot限制 | 安全启动(Secure Boot)未正确配置,阻止非签名系统加载。 | 关闭Secure Boot(需谨慎,可能降低安全性),或使用官方签名的系统镜像。 |
详细解决步骤
检查BIOS设置
- 确认UEFI模式启用:进入BIOS,找到“Boot Mode”或“UEFI/Legacy Boot”选项,确保设置为“UEFI Only”或“UEFI First”。
- 调整启动顺序:将固态硬盘(尤其是NVMe SSD)设为第一启动项,避免机械硬盘或USB设备干扰。
- 关闭CSM(如无需Legacy支持):若仅使用UEFI,建议关闭“Compatibility Support Module”(CSM),避免模式冲突。
验证硬盘分区与格式化
- 分区表类型:使用以下工具转换分区表:
- Windows安装介质:通过“Shift+F10”打开命令行,执行
diskpart
,命令如下:list disk select disk X(替换为固态硬盘编号) clean convert gpt
- 第三方工具:如DiskGenius、EaseUS Partition Master,选择固态硬盘并转换为GPT格式。
- Windows安装介质:通过“Shift+F10”打开命令行,执行
- 创建ESP分区:UEFI需要独立的EFI系统分区(ESP),通常为100-500MB,格式化为FAT32,若缺失,可在分区工具中手动添加。
系统安装与驱动配置
- 使用UEFI专用镜像:确保系统镜像支持UEFI(如Windows 10/11原版ISO),避免修改过的版本。
- 加载NVMe驱动(如适用):若安装过程中提示找不到NVMe硬盘,需在安装界面手动加载驱动:
进入系统安装界面后,点击“加载驱动程序”,选择下载好的NVMe驱动(如Intel/AMD官方驱动)。
- 禁用Secure Boot(临时):若安装失败,可尝试关闭Secure Boot,安装完成后再启用。
硬件与兼容性检查
- 检查硬盘连接:确保M.2接口或SATA线缆接触良好,尝试更换插槽或线缆。
- 更新主板固件:老旧主板可能存在UEFI兼容性问题,访问官网升级BIOS至最新版本。
- 排除硬件故障:使用工具(如CrystalDiskInfo)检测硬盘健康状态,或更换其他硬盘测试。
特殊场景处理
场景 | 解决方案 |
---|---|
双硬盘环境(MBR+GPT) | 确保UEFI固态硬盘为第一启动项,关闭非UEFI硬盘的引导权限。 |
NVMe硬盘在Legacy模式下 | 必须在BIOS中启用UEFI,或切换硬盘为Legacy模式(需转换为MBR分区)。 |
Win7/Win8系统安装 | 需启用CSM并关闭Secure Boot,或升级系统至Win10/Win11。 |
FAQs
为什么UEFI模式下无法识别固态硬盘?
- 可能原因:硬盘分区为MBR、NVMe驱动未加载、接口接触不良。
- 解决方法:转换为GPT分区,确保BIOS启用UEFI,加载对应驱动,检查硬件连接。
关闭Secure Boot后仍无法启动,怎么办?
- 可能原因:系统镜像未签名、ESP分区缺失或损坏。
版权声明:本文由 芯智百科 发布,如需转载请注明出处。